亚洲激情专区-91九色丨porny丨老师-久久久久久久女国产乱让韩-国产精品午夜小视频观看

溫馨提示×

oracle execute語句如何寫日志

小樊
85
2024-07-16 02:34:50
欄目: 云計算

在Oracle數據庫中,您可以使用以下方法將執行語句寫入日志:

  1. 使用dbms_output包的put_line過程將執行語句寫入日志。以下是一個示例:
SET SERVEROUTPUT ON;
DECLARE
    v_sql VARCHAR2(1000);
BEGIN
    v_sql := 'SELECT * FROM employees';
    dbms_output.put_line('Executing SQL statement: ' || v_sql);
    EXECUTE IMMEDIATE v_sql;
END;
/
  1. 使用日志表記錄執行語句。您可以創建一個日志表,并在執行語句前后插入記錄。以下是一個示例:
CREATE TABLE log_table (
    log_id NUMBER,
    log_time TIMESTAMP,
    sql_statement VARCHAR2(1000)
);

DECLARE
    v_sql VARCHAR2(1000);
BEGIN
    v_sql := 'SELECT * FROM employees';
    
    INSERT INTO log_table (log_id, log_time, sql_statement)
    VALUES (1, SYSTIMESTAMP, 'Executing SQL statement: ' || v_sql);
    
    EXECUTE IMMEDIATE v_sql;
    
    INSERT INTO log_table (log_id, log_time, sql_statement)
    VALUES (2, SYSTIMESTAMP, 'SQL statement executed successfully');
END;
/

這些方法可以幫助您記錄執行語句并創建一個簡單的日志功能。您可以根據需要進行調整和擴展。

0
北京市| 九龙坡区| 灵川县| 伊川县| 浠水县| 福安市| 广东省| 曲沃县| 临澧县| 汽车| 呼图壁县| 南充市| 雅江县| 凌云县| 陆川县| 兰溪市| 贵定县| 建瓯市| 连南| 淳安县| 新巴尔虎左旗| 桃源县| 固镇县| 景谷| 兴城市| 德清县| 宜兴市| 莱芜市| 罗源县| 会宁县| 任丘市| 宝山区| 军事| 百色市| 黄浦区| 都兰县| 南雄市| 阜新| 嵊泗县| 榕江县| 兴海县|